It's one of those great little apps that does one thing; but does it well. RadioRecorder records internet radio streams. Plain and simple. The icing on the cake is how it implements the task. You can schedule your recordings in advance, or instantly at the push of a button. The streams are saved as MP3 files, and automatically added to your iTunes directory in a custom playlist.

The big benefit to all of this, is that no matter how many tracks you have on your iPod, there's always room for something new. If you go jogging daily or take long road trips, 10 Gigs of individual tracks will start to seem old. By using RadioRecorder, you can get a fresh morning news program, a special in-studio appearance by your favorite artist, or a few hours worth of London radio (because I know how you feel about that accent!).
